NBN & connectivity

Fixed Wireless serves 98.3% of the 59 resolvable premises in Marcus Hill. Most premises here are served by NBN Fixed Wireless from a nearby tower. Speed is shared with neighbours and weather-sensitive; plans up to NBN 100 are available where signal allows.

  • Fixed Wireless: 98.3%
  • Sky Muster (Satellite): 1.7%

Snapshot 2026-04-28. Tech mix from Luke Prior's NBN upgrade map (MIT licensed). Verify any specific address on NBN Co's address tool.

How safe is Marcus Hill?

Across postcode 3222, 785 offences were recorded in the 12 months to December 2025. The most common offence categories were property (398), violent (140), drug offences (48). Crime statistics are recorded by area (postcode or LGA), not by individual suburb. Data sourced from each state's crime statistics agency.
